Narrative:On a training flight, the aircraft, a PA-34-200 Seneca, N41711, landed gear-up at North Texas Regional Airport/Perrin Field - KGYI, Sherman/Denison, Texas, sustaining unknown damage.
The two passengers onboard the aircraft were not injured.
